Durango Online Herbarium is up & contains 60 fungal species. Plants are next...
I’m uploading over a decade’s worth of wild plant and mushroom photos, along with where they’re found and some additional basic info. I’ve started with fungi, and next will be plants. For now, entries are arranged alphabetically. Keep checking back to see the new uploads. You can use the search feature in the upper right corner to look for specific mushrooms or plants. Note that many of the mushrooms and plants featured are not edible or medicinal so don’t assume you can stick ’em in your mouth just because they’re included in the herbarium.
